Geocache Description:


Continuing a little series around my local patch - time for another puzzle smiley

The above co-ordinates are bogus so don't go there. To find the real ones you will need to solve the puzzle.

Stage 1: Find the answers to the following six questions; they are all one word answers and start with the same letter.

1. Attacked by surprise (archaic)

2. Very enthusiastic

3. The longest river in South America

4. Agincourt winning projectile

5. Emma Peel was one

6. South African rugby emblem (generic)

Stage 2: Work out what links the six answers and then identify the other two that are missing; you will need more than just the names wink

Stage 3: From the two missing words, use the associated info hinted at above, let's call it X and Y, to get the final co-ords as follows:

N50 15.(X+Y+19)     W005 15.(X+Y+64)

You are looking for a camo'd small sample tube.

Apologies, but being a country footpath there are stiles to cross which makes it unsuitable for wheelchairs and pushchairs and a no-go for bicycles. The road is farily quiet so you should be able to park close to either end of the footpath. 

At the time of placing, this area, like most of Cornwall it seems, has suffered from rather persistent and heavy rain so the path can be quite muddy in places and the local farmer does rotate his herd of cows through the fields so please take appropriate care, especially with dogs.
